14 Claude Code plugins for Kibana development, AI conversation intelligence, developer craft, product shaping, and team coordination
62 skills · 6 agents · 15 hooks
/plugin marketplace add patrykkopycinski/patryks-treadmill-claude-plugins
Browse and install interactively:
/plugin install ai-conversation-intelligence@patryks-treadmill
/plugin install kibana-testing-tools@patryks-treadmill
/plugin install developer-craft-toolkit@patryks-treadmill
Or open the Discover tab in /plugin to browse all 14 plugins.
cd ~/.claude/plugins
git clone https://github.com/patrykkopycinski/patryks-treadmill-claude-plugins treadmill
Restart Claude Code. All plugins auto-discovered.
The complete system for orchestrating Claude Code agent teams.
6 specialized agents, 4 quality-gate hooks, and a battle-tested coordination methodology — everything you need to parallelize work across multiple AI teammates with file reservations, task dependency graphs, and automatic enforcement.
/plugin install agent-team-toolkit@patryks-treadmill
Includes generic agents (archaeologist, yak-shave-detector) plus Kibana-specific agents as reference patterns you can adapt to your own stack. See the full documentation.
